  • Patent number: 11953366
    Abstract: A fluid level measurement system using a buoyant body includes a guide part installed in a direction perpendicular to the bottom surface of a fluid storage tank, and provided with a space in which a fluid can move therein; a buoyant body inserted into the guide part, and configured to float along the surface of the fluid inside the guide part; and a measurement part coupled to the top end of the guide part, and configured to measure the level of the surface of the fluid inside the fluid storage tank by transmitting a signal toward the buoyant body in the inner space of the guide part and then receiving a signal reflected from the buoyant body.

  • Patent number: 7719002
    Abstract: Disclosed herein are a perfluoroalkyleneoxy group-substituted phenylethylsilane compound and a polymer thereof. The perfluoroalkyleneoxy group-substituted phenylethylsilane compound represented by Formula 1 has excellent thermal and chemical stability to be solution-processed in a monomer state, and the polymer prepared by thermally crosslinking the compound has a high resistance to organic solvents. Moreover, since an insulating layer prepared by applying the same shows improved thermal and physical properties, it is possible to manufacture organic thin-film transistors having a high on/off ratio in a simple process such as a photolithography for a large-size substrate: wherein R1, R2, R3, Z1, Z2, Z3, and n are the same as defined in the detailed description of the invention.
